Jasper Police arrested a Ferdinand man Monday evening after responding to a report of a reckless driver.

On February 24, at approximately 4:41 p.m., officers were dispatched to 3rd Avenue after a caller reported a blue Dodge Ram pickup swerving on the roadway. Authorities located the vehicle near 9th and Newton Streets, observing multiple traffic infractions before initiating a stop near 13th and Newton Streets.

The driver, identified as 45-year-old Wesley Laake of Ferdinand, displayed signs of alcohol impairment. Following field sobriety tests, Laake was transported to Deaconess Memorial Hospital for a blood draw, which revealed a blood alcohol content of .254—more than three times the legal limit.

Laake was taken into custody and lodged at the Dubois County Security Center. He faces multiple charges, including Operating While Intoxicated (Class C Misdemeanor), OWI Endangerment (Class A Misdemeanor), and OWI with a BAC over .15 (Class A Misdemeanor).
